>From upstream bug: "Yes, you are not running xfce4-notifyd hence its
settings dialog has no effect. If you have several notifications daemons
installed there is no way to predict which one will be used (DBUS
magic), I would say you need to remove notify-osd."

So either this "dbus magic" needs to be fixed, or the xfce4-notifyd
package should be set to conflict with notify-osd.
